Software Testing Automation : Streamlining Quality Assurance

In today's fast-paced software development world, ensuring high quality tester is paramount. Test automation has emerged as a critical practice for streamlining the quality assurance process. By employing automated test scripts, development teams can execute tests rapidly and dependably, detecting bugs early in the development cycle. This proactive approach not only enhances software reliability but also minimizes the time and resources required for manual testing.

The benefits of automated testing are manifold. It allows faster feedback loops, detects defects more promptly, and lowers the risk of human error. Furthermore, automated tests can be performed repeatedly to ensure uniformity in software behavior across different environments.

Test Case Mastery

Writing effective test cases is vital for ensuring the quality of your software. A robust set of test cases can help you identify bugs early on, minimize costly rework, and ultimately produce a more reliable product. To achieve true test case mastery, follow these guidelines. First, always start with a clear understanding of your application's specifications. This will help you define the specific features and functionalities that need to be evaluated.

Next, consider different validation scenarios. Think about how users might engage your software in various ways, and design test cases that cover a wide range of possibilities. Don't forget to address negative test cases, which test for invalid input and potential failures. Finally, record your test cases clearly and concisely. This will help you follow up on the progress of testing and streamline collaboration among team members.

The Power of Exploratory Testing

Exploratory testing is a flexible approach to software quality assurance that promotes testers to investigate into the application without predefined procedures. Testers are led by their intuition and desire to discover, constantly evaluating the system's performance. This unstructured approach reveals unexpected bugs that might be missed by traditional, structured testing methods. Exploratory testing is a valuable tool for optimizing software quality and ensuring that it meets user requirements.
